Address NHtuuNVdSmGTciw3CwGX2o6HLfXAwjYGv7

Total received 5.22490660 NMC
Total sent 5.22490660 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
June 25, 2017, 7:49 p.m. 71cd63b3a… 348432 5.22490660 NMC 0.00000000 NMC
June 25, 2017, 7:31 p.m. 6d713c335… 348429 5.22490660 NMC 5.22490660 NMC